It’s Official – 10 Children’s Centres to be closed by RMBC

Ten out of 22 children’s centres in Rotherham are set to close.  Roger Stone says they are going to provide services to children in “a different way”. Hope the different way doesn’t involve decisions made and actions taken (or not … Continue reading
